    • Q3: Error Code Solution.
      A:
      Code Fault Phenomenon Solution
      F01 Inverter BUS soft start failure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F02 Inverter output short circuit fault Check if the output port is short-circuited. If so, disconnect it, then restart the machine or wait about 1 minute for the fault code to clear before reopening the AC button.
      F03 Inverter BUS undervoltage f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F04 Inverter BUS overvoltage f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F05 Inverter BUS short circuit f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F06 Inverter output overcurrent f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F07 Inverter DC component too high f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F08 Inverter over temperature fault 1.Check if the machine's operating environment temperature is within the machine's operating temperature range.
      2.After the machine has undergone multiple cycles of learning, it is recommended to let the machine rest for 30 minutes before operating it again.
      F09 Inverter discharge overcurrent f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F10 Inverter charging overcurrent f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F11 Inverter current sensor f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F12 Inverter output over/under voltage/frequency fault Check if the grid voltage and frequency are within the normal operating range of the machine.
      F13 AC load continuous short circuit/overload Check if the output port is short-circuited. If so, disconnect it, then restart the machine or wait about 1 minute for the fault code to clear before reopening the AC button.
      F14 Inverter mains relay fault Restart the machine. If the fault persists, return it to after-sales maintenance.
      F15 Inverter fan fault Check if the inverter fan is running normally.
      F16 Inverter DSP to main control MCU communication fault Check if the communication line between the inverter board and the DC board is properly connected.
      F17 BMS board to main control MCU communication fault Check if the communication line between the BMS board and the DC board is properly connected.
